Robin 3000 #2 is an issue of the series Robin 3000 (Volume 1) with a cover date of February, 1993.

Synopsis for "Robin 3000"

Robin, accompanied by Aki, Moon, and Dire, flew to the planet Marat and captured one of his android impostors. Next, they were captured by a Skulp ship and imprisoned by Genra, who brought them to Dregon before betraying him and helping Robin and his allies escape, as the Skulp refused to return her family as her reward. Afterwards, Dregon vowed vengeance, Genra planned to take Robin and his allies with her to Rigel to help free her family, while the superhero received a mask from one of Bruce's (and not one of the Skulp's) android duplicates.
